Re: Can I still get a rank by playing a couple of bots?
You need to give the server upper and lower bounds to your strength in rated games, so it can calculate a solid rank. It's usually two wins and two losses in rated games, against solidly ranked players of about the same level (allowing for handicap). Rated games have "R" beside them in the list, and are 19x19---not small boards.
It can be done with bots, but it's better to switch to humans as soon as possible afterwards.
